DRI seizes 1,300 kg ganja worth Rs 2.6 cr in Vijayawada, three arrested

The DRI Hyderabad unit seized over 1,300 kg of ganja worth Rs 2.6 crore in Vijayawada. The drugs were hidden in a truck coming from Chhattisgarh. Three people, including the mastermind from Tamil Nadu, were arrested under the NDPS Act

Hyderabad: In a major operation, the Directorate of Revenue Intelligence, Hyderabad unit, seized 1,300 kg of ganja in Vijayawada and arrested three persons.

Acting on a specific intelligence, the DRI team stopped at a good carrier truck at Ramavarappadu Ring Road, Vijayawada, Andhra Pradesh. The vehicle was coming from Sukma, in Chhattisgarh, and bound for Salem in Tamil Nadu.


“Search of the intercepted goods carrier truck resulted in the recovery of 1300.27 kg of a substance believed to be ganja, packed in 561 packets recovered from a secret cavity of said vehicle. The recovered ganja, valued at Rs 2.6 crore, along with the truck, has been seized and the two occupants of the vehicle have been arrested under the provisions of the NDPS Act, 1985, and subsequently remanded to judicial custody,” said the DRI officials.

The mastermind behind this smuggling of ganja was apprehended near Salem in Tamil Nadu and subsequently arrested after he admitted to orchestrating the conspiracy of ganja smuggling, added the officials.

Further investigation is in progress.
